Gorée Cuisine, Chicago

Gorée Cuisine is a table of memory and migration, where West African flavor carries the weight of history and the warmth of home in every bite.

Positioned along East 47th Street just west of Lake Park Avenue and minutes from the University of Chicago campus in Hyde Park, this West African restaurant anchors its corner with the steady pull of spice, music, and community. Gorée Cuisine draws its identity from Senegalese culinary tradition, offering dishes rooted in heritage, balance, and the communal spirit of West African dining.

Many guests arrive without realizing how much history sits within the menu. The restaurant takes its name from Gorée Island, a place deeply tied to the story of the African diaspora, and that sense of cultural continuity carries through the food itself. Signature dishes reflect this lineage, thieboudienne layered with rice, fish, and vegetables in a deeply seasoned tomato base, yassa chicken bright with caramelized onions and citrus, and maafe built on peanut richness that lingers long after the meal ends. Each dish is composed with intention, flavors developed slowly, spices integrated. Portions arrive generous, meant to be shared, reinforcing the idea that dining here is not an individual act but a collective one. What stands out is how the restaurant balances authenticity with approachability, welcoming both those familiar with the cuisine and those discovering it for the first time. The result is a space that feels both rooted and open, carrying tradition forward without narrowing who gets to experience it.
